In the realm of dream interpretation, sport is a rich and multifaceted symbol, often touching upon fundamental human experiences. At its core, sport represents struggle, aspiration, and the inherent human drive for mastery. It embodies the concept of rules and boundaries, suggesting the frameworks within which we operate in life, whether self-imposed or societal.

From an archetypal perspective, dreaming of sport can activate the Hero archetype, symbolizing your journey of self-discovery, facing trials, and striving for victory against odds. It can also tap into the Warrior archetype, representing your assertiveness, courage, and determination to fight for what you believe in or to achieve your goals. The competitive aspect often reflects the Shadow archetype, highlighting aspects of ourselves that we might repress, such as aggression, jealousy, or the desire to win at all costs, which need to be integrated for wholeness.

Ultimately, sport in dreams is a powerful metaphor for life itself – a game with triumphs and setbacks, requiring strategy, resilience, and often, the cooperation of others. The specific context of the dream provides crucial clues to its deeper meaning.

Sigmund Freud

For Freud, dreams are the royal road to the unconscious, often revealing repressed desires, conflicts, and anxieties, particularly those rooted in childhood experiences. A dream about sport, from a Freudian perspective, might be interpreted through the lens of libidinal energy and the struggle between the ego, id, and superego. Competition in sport could represent a sublimation of aggressive impulses or sexual desires that are deemed unacceptable in waking life. Winning might symbolize a triumph over Oedipal complexes or a successful assertion of dominance.

Losing, conversely, could reflect castration anxiety or feelings of powerlessness. The physical exertion in sport might also be a symbolic expression of sexual energy or performance anxiety.

🌍 Mystical and Cultural Aspects: Folklore and Superstitions

Across various cultures and throughout history, sports have held deep mystical and ritualistic significance, far beyond mere recreation. Ancient civilizations, from the Greek Olympic Games to the Mayan ballgame, infused their athletic contests with spiritual meaning, often dedicating them to gods or using them to symbolize cosmic battles.

The outcome of a game could be seen as an omen, reflecting divine favor or displeasure, or even predicting future events for a community.

In some folklore, athletes were considered to possess a heightened connection to spiritual forces, their physical prowess seen as a gift from the gods.

Superstitions abound in modern sports, too, reflecting a human desire to exert control over unpredictable outcomes. Wearing a “lucky” jersey, performing specific pre-game rituals, or believing in certain omens are all echoes of ancient practices that sought to influence destiny through symbolic actions.

Dreaming of sport, in this light, can connect us to a collective human experience of striving, ritual, and the quest for meaning in the face of uncertainty.
